UN Secretary-General Guterres calls on UML Chair Oli



KATHMANDU: Visiting United Nations Secretary-General Antonio Guterres today paid a courtesy call on CPN-UML Chairman and former Prime Minister KP Oli.

The meeting was held at the New Baneshwor-based Federal Parliament building and it centered on discussions on Nepal’s peace process, and the climate change issues among others, according to UML leader Dr Rajan Bhattarai who accompanied the party Chair in the meeting.

The UN Secretary-General’s delegation to the four-day official trip to Nepal beginning today comprises UN Under-Secretary-General for Peace Operations, Jean Pierre Lacroix, Resident Coordinator of the United Nations to Nepal Hanaa Singer-Hamdy, and other officials from the UN.
